This piece brings together ancient craft and natural symbolism in a piece that speaks quietly but profoundly about family, belonging and the values we carry within our homes.
At its heart is a hand applied eglomise glass roundel, a technically demanding process in which silver and pigment are worked organically into the reverse of glass, producing the luminous, cloud like depths that seem to shift from within the disc.
The circular form draws on a rich lineage of art history: Japanese enso and circular prints, and the roundels of ancient decorative traditions, where the sphere has long represented the universe, wholeness and the unbroken continuity of family. Emerging from and beyond the roundel is a life cast beech branch, chosen for its deep associations with wisdon and prosperity, rendered in bronze and extending freely past the boundry of the glass as though rooted in something larger than the frame itself.
Perched and in flight among the leaves are bronze finches, long held as symbols of joy and the warmth of connection within a shared home.
The title speaks to the works deeper intention.
An Augury is a sign, a reading of the natural world for meaning and portent. Here light passes through and accress ancient materials, and nature is cast permanently in bronze, to hold a family’s spirit, its values and its joy, in a single enduring object.
Each edition will be similar but unique in that the branch is lifcast and eglomise organic, therefore no two can never replicated like for like.
